Section 01

Neighborhood Overview

Mustang CrossFit Field is situated in the charming community of Oak Ridge, North Carolina, offering a blend of rural tranquility and convenient access. The venue is located off Linville Road, a primary artery that connects to larger state highways, facilitating travel to and from the area. While Oak Ridge itself maintains a more spread-out feel, major routes like Highway 150 and Highway 68 are accessible within a short drive, leading to Greensboro and Winston-Salem, respectively. Parking is primarily managed on-site at the venue, with dedicated areas for participants and spectators, especially during events. For those traveling from further afield, Piedmont Triad International Airport (GSO) is the nearest major airport, approximately a 30-40 minute drive away, depending on traffic. Transportation within Oak Ridge and to surrounding cities relies mainly on personal vehicles, with limited public transit options. Rideshare services may be available but can be less frequent in this area, so planning ahead is recommended. Smart arrival tactics for events at Mustang CrossFit Field involve checking specific event day instructions, as temporary signage and traffic flow adjustments are common. Aim to arrive at least 30-45 minutes before scheduled events to allow ample time for parking, check-in, and finding your designated spot without feeling rushed.

Section 08

Weather & Seasons

❄️

Winter

Expect cool to cold temperatures, with average highs in the 40s and 50s Fahrenheit. Mornings can be frosty. Athletes should plan for layered athletic wear to stay warm during warm-ups and cool during high-intensity efforts. Spectators will need jackets, hats, and gloves. Outdoor training is possible but requires careful attention to staying warm before and after activity.

🌱

Spring & early summer

Temperatures begin to warm significantly, ranging from the 60s to the 80s Fahrenheit. This period is generally pleasant for outdoor events. Light to medium layers are advisable for early mornings or cooler evenings, while short sleeves and shorts are suitable for peak daytime activity. Sun protection, including hats and sunscreen, becomes increasingly important.

☀️

Mid-summer

Highs frequently reach the 90s Fahrenheit, accompanied by significant humidity, making conditions feel even hotter. Hydration is paramount for athletes; schedule intense activities for cooler parts of the day if possible. Breathable, moisture-wicking clothing is essential. Spectators should seek shade and stay hydrated. Portable fans and cooling towels are highly recommended.

🍂

Fall season

Temperatures become mild and comfortable again, typically in the 60s and 70s Fahrenheit, dropping into the 50s in the evenings. This is often considered ideal weather for outdoor sports. Light jackets or long-sleeved shirts are suitable for cooler periods, while T-shirts suffice during the day. It's a popular time for events due to the agreeable climate.

📅

Rain & snow

Rainfall is distributed throughout the year, with heavier periods possible in spring and summer. Thunderstorms can occur, especially during warmer months, requiring temporary pauses to outdoor events. Snow is infrequent but can occur in winter, potentially causing travel delays and icy conditions. Be prepared for changeable weather and check forecasts closely before traveling to events.
